Cask (handpump) @ The Star Inn, Huddersfield, England. @ [ The Star Inn Summer Beer Festival ] [ As Hornbeam High Summer Pale Ale ]. Clear medium orange amber color with a average, frothy, good lacing, mostly lasting, off-white head. Aroma is moderate malty, keller, overriped fruit, earth - woody. Flavor is moderate sweet and bitter with a average duration. Body is medium, texture is oily, carbonation is soft. [20090716]
